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Канарский конёк | Chilean Dolphin |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(животные) | Animalia (животные)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(хордовые) | Chordata (хордовые) |
| Class | Aves (птицы) | Mammalia (млекопитающие) |
| Order | Passeriformes (воробьинообразные) |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ins) |
| Family | Motacillidae | Delphinidae (Oceanic Dolphins) |
| Genus | Anthus | Cephalorhynchus |
| Species | Anthus berthelotii | Cephalorhynchus eutropia |
Evolutionary Relationship
Канарский конёк and Chilean Dolphin share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(хордовые)
